SEP
16: BANGKOK/KHAO YAI
Begin 3 day/2 night tour to Khao Yai National Park organized
by asiatours.net.
Drive
from Bangkok in 2 1/2 hours to the Khao Yai Garden Lodge and check
in. Our first trip starts at 2.00 p.m. to visit the holy stalactite
cave and the marble temple donated by the Crown Prince. Back at
the Lodge at abound 4.15 p.m. Around 5.00 p.m. we take the car and
drive to the bat caves, and can see more than one million bats swarming
out of their caves to hunt for nightly food - a unique and most
interesting experience. From the bat cave drive directly into the
national park. Our night tour starts through mountain forest and
grassland, to watch the nightly animal world from a ranger car,
illuminated by special halogen spotlights. Various species of deer,
wild cats, wild board, porcupine can be seen and with a bit of luck
elephants at the salt licks. Back at the Lodge at 9.00 p.m. for
dinner and overnight.
Depending
on the season and time of the year, you may see flowering trees
and wild orchids, with different beautiful butterflies fluttering
through the fragrant jungle air. The jungle has an impressive and
unforgettable beauty, bizarre climbing plants, rare palm trees and
ferns
SEP
17: KHAO YAI NATIONAL PARK
The following morning, after breakfast, we explore the different
types of forest and drive high up into the mountains of Khao Yai
National Park. Using the elephant trails for an easy hiking at first
about three hours, to watch macaques, gibbons, some species of the
rare hornbills and many another birds, insects reptiles, orchids
, ferns and nice plant life at the forest. Even tigers are sometimes
seen. After we visit a big waterfall, where you can swim and take
lunch. From the cliffs at 1270 m above sea level, we can admire
the magnificent view over Khao Yai. Back at the Lodge about 5.00
to 6.00 p.m.
SEP
18: KHAO YAI/BANGKOK
After
breakfast we visit a typical country market (without tourist other
than us), where we will find many beautiful and impressive subjects,
or drive to a very quiet and peaceful forest. Here we explore a
sandstone labyrinth with 2000 years old rock paintings. On the bizarrely
formed rocks grow fig trees whose roots clinch to the rocks and
thousands of lianas hanging down from the top. We hear only the
birds singing and the sound of Squirrels. Back to the Lodge for
lunch. At about 2.00 p.m. we will start our return trip to Bangkok.
